What Should Be Considered When Choosing the Best Commercial Bagged Vacuum Cleaner?

When selecting the best commercial bagged vacuum cleaner, several important factors should be considered:

  • Filtration System: A high-quality filtration system is crucial for trapping dust, allergens, and other pollutants. Look for models with HEPA filters, which can capture particles as small as 0.3 microns, ensuring cleaner air in commercial spaces.
  • Suction Power: The suction power determines how effectively the vacuum can remove dirt and debris from various surfaces. A strong motor is essential for handling heavy-duty cleaning tasks, especially in high-traffic areas.
  • Durability and Build Quality: Commercial vacuums should be built to withstand frequent use in demanding environments. Opt for models made from robust materials that can handle wear and tear while providing long-lasting performance.
  • Bag Capacity: The size of the vacuum bag impacts how often it needs to be changed. A larger capacity bag reduces downtime and maintenance, making it more efficient for commercial cleaning operations.
  • Ease of Use: Features such as weight, maneuverability, and cord length play a significant role in a vacuum’s usability. Choosing a lightweight model with a long cord and swivel steering can make cleaning large areas easier and more efficient.
  • Noise Level: In commercial settings, minimizing noise is often a priority. Look for vacuums designed with sound-dampening technology that allows for quieter operation without sacrificing performance.
  • Attachments and Accessories: Consider what additional tools come with the vacuum. Accessories like crevice tools, dusting brushes, and upholstery attachments can enhance cleaning versatility and efficiency for different surfaces and hard-to-reach areas.
  • Warranty and Service: A solid warranty and good customer service can provide peace of mind when investing in a commercial vacuum. It’s important to check what the warranty covers and how accessible service and parts are should any issues arise.

What Are the Key Benefits of Using Commercial Bagged Vacuum Cleaners?

The key benefits of using commercial bagged vacuum cleaners include efficiency, hygiene, and durability.

  • High Filtration Efficiency: Commercial bagged vacuum cleaners typically come with high-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filters that trap fine dust particles, allergens, and pollutants. This makes them ideal for environments like offices or healthcare facilities where maintaining air quality is crucial.
  • Improved Hygiene: The sealed bag design of these vacuum cleaners prevents dust and debris from escaping back into the air during disposal. This feature is especially beneficial in settings where cleanliness is paramount, as it minimizes the risk of cross-contamination.
  • Longer Lifespan: Bagged vacuum cleaners are generally more durable than bagless models because they protect the motor and other components from dust and debris. The bags also allow for better suction performance over time, as they do not clog as easily as canister filters.
  • Ease of Use and Maintenance: Replacing a bag is often a straightforward process, and since bags can hold a significant amount of debris, users can vacuum for longer periods without frequent interruptions. This convenience makes them suitable for commercial settings that require efficiency in cleaning.
  • Cost-Effectiveness: While the initial investment in a commercial bagged vacuum cleaner may be higher, their longevity and efficiency often lead to lower overall maintenance costs. Additionally, the need for less frequent replacement of parts due to better protection from dirt can save businesses money in the long run.

How Can You Properly Maintain a Commercial Bagged Vacuum Cleaner for Longevity?

To ensure the longevity of the best commercial bagged vacuum cleaner, proper maintenance is essential.

  • Regular Bag Replacement: Changing the vacuum bag regularly is crucial for optimal performance. A full bag can lead to decreased suction power and strain the motor, reducing the vacuum’s lifespan.
  • Filter Cleaning and Replacement: Keeping the filters clean and replacing them as necessary helps maintain airflow and suction. Clogged filters can cause the vacuum to overheat and reduce its efficiency.
  • Brush Roll Maintenance: Inspecting and cleaning the brush roll is vital to prevent tangles and ensure effective cleaning. Debris and hair can accumulate, leading to motor strain and decreased cleaning performance.
  • Inspecting and Cleaning Hoses: Checking hoses for blockages and cleaning them prevents suction loss. A clear hose allows for uninterrupted airflow, enhancing the vacuum’s overall efficiency.
  • Regular Check-ups and Repairs: Periodically examining the vacuum for wear and tear can prevent larger issues down the line. Addressing any problems early can extend the life of the vacuum and maintain its performance.
  • Proper Storage: Storing the vacuum in a dry, temperate environment protects it from moisture and extreme temperatures. This helps prevent damage to electrical components and maintains the overall integrity of the vacuum.

What Are Common Applications for Commercial Bagged Vacuum Cleaners in Various Industries?

Common applications for commercial bagged vacuum cleaners span various industries due to their effectiveness and versatility.

  • Hospitality Industry: In hotels and restaurants, bagged vacuum cleaners are essential for maintaining cleanliness in guest rooms, lobbies, and dining areas. Their ability to trap dust and allergens makes them ideal for creating a healthy environment for guests.
  • Healthcare Facilities: Hospitals and clinics utilize bagged vacuum cleaners to ensure that patient areas remain hygienic. These vacuums help in minimizing the spread of infections by effectively removing dust, debris, and potential contaminants from floors and carpets.
  • Office Spaces: In corporate environments, bagged vacuum cleaners are used for regular maintenance of carpets and upholstery. Their efficiency in handling high foot traffic areas helps to maintain a professional appearance and improve air quality by reducing dust accumulation.
  • Retail Stores: Retail environments benefit from bagged vacuum cleaners for keeping aisles and display areas clean. These vacuums can manage different floor types and help create an inviting shopping atmosphere by ensuring that the space is tidy and free from debris.
  • Educational Institutions: Schools and universities require regular cleaning to maintain a conducive learning environment. Bagged vacuum cleaners are effective in removing dirt and allergens from classrooms, hallways, and auditoriums, promoting better health for students and staff.
  • Industrial Settings: In warehouses and manufacturing plants, bagged vacuum cleaners are used to handle heavy-duty cleaning tasks, such as removing sawdust or debris from production areas. Their robust design allows them to operate efficiently in challenging environments while maintaining air quality.
  • Janitorial Services: Many cleaning companies prefer bagged vacuum cleaners for their reliability and ease of use. These vacuums are typically lightweight and portable, making them suitable for a range of cleaning contracts across diverse settings.
